    My favorite moment was in the 2nd Mab fight(i think), the 10 sec warning for one of the rounds rang and Morales thought it was the final bell, then proceeded to walk to his corner, Barrera made sure to take advantage of this and started wailing on Morales, Morales threw some punchesback and when the official bell of the end of the round rang, Morales smiled and grabbed his nuts and motioned it to Barrera like to say "Come on!!!"
